US Representative Mike Gallagher Receives Plaque of Recognition from the Congress on China's Future and the 5th "Human Rights and Freedom Defender" Prize of the Wei Jingsheng Foundation
On April 16, 2024, WEI Jingsheng, LIU Dimon, HUANG Ciping, and LI Hengqing visited and met with US Representative Michael J. Gallagher in his office. They praised Rep. Gallagher's support of Chinese democracy and human rights, especially his outstanding leadership as the Chairman of the Select Committee on the Strategic Competition Between the United States and the Chinese Communist Party.
They presented a Champion of Human Rights and Democracy in China plaque along with a Declaration of Appreciation to Chairman Gallagher, for all his work and contribution to the American and Chinese people, on behalf of the Congress on China's Future, which included Wei Jingsheng, Wang Dan, Wang Juntao, Liu Dimon, Huang Ciping, Li Hengqing, etc.
Wei Jingsheng and Huang Ciping also presented to Chairman Gallagher the 5th "Human Rights and Freedom Defender" Prize of the Wei Jingsheng Foundation. Since 2014, this prize had been given to Rep. Frank Wolf, Leader Nancy Pelosi and Mr. Robert Bernstein, Rep. Chris Smith, and Rep. Marcy Kaptur, in ceremonies held jointly by the European Parliament Liaison Office with the US Congress and other human rights and democracy organizations.
Others also attended the meeting, include Caroline Vik, Senior Advisor for the Select Committee.
The following is the Declaration of Appreciation to Congressman Michael J. Gallagher.
__ __ __
Declaration of Appreciation
We, the undersigned individuals and members of organizations supportive of democracy and human rights, wish to bid farewell to a man we have come to consider a true friend by issuing the following declaration:
Mike Gallagher,
Representing the 8th Congressional District
Of the State of Wisconsin
Has served with honor and distinction in several roles in the United States Congress, but most importantly, from our perspective as:
Chairman of the Select Committee on the Strategic Competition Between the United States and the Chinese Communist Party
Many of us honoring Chairman Mike Gallagher have spent much of our lives fighting for freedom and democracy. Some of us have spent years in prison for our efforts. We have the experience and perspectives to recognize an effective freedom fighter when we see one.
In a period of increasing tension between the People's Republic of China and the United States, with familiar wolf-warriors voicing bellicose arguments over timeworn disputes, some of us despaired whether the United States would ever get China policy right. Chairman Mike and the Select Committee have come as a breath of fresh air.
Chairman Gallagher has led the Committee in a bipartisan and comprehensive manner, with exemplary energy, moral clarity, and good humor.
* He changed the name to the Select Committee on the CCP, thus dismantling a major theme of the United Front narratives, and focusing necessary attention on the political background of our competitors, rather than their ethnicity or history.
* He held disciplined and focused hearings emphasizing bipartisan support for important bilateral issues at a time when American politics seemed increasingly splintered, with knowledgeable witnesses addressing specific security, economic, commercial and technological problems, and he brought these important issues to public and governmental attention.
* He consistently called out those in the business community who focused on short term financial gains abetting the totalitarian CCP regime.
* He expressed broad and consistent support of human rights and democracy organizations, reinforcing American principles and encouraging those struggling for universal values.
We esteem Chairman Gallagher for his skilled leadership and articulation of critical issues for American and Chinese people, as well for people worldwide.
He will be missed, but we hope his example will be sustained, and that he will never flag in fighting the good fight.
Congress on China's Future
Wei Jingsheng Liu Dimon
Wang Dan Huang Ciping
Wang Juntao Li Hengqing
